Further testing is under way Taranaki after Covid-19 was detected in wastewater at Stratford. South Taranaki iwi health provider Ngati Ruanui said it was notified of a strong positive Covid-19 wastewater test result in the town.

As Auckland’s DHBs grow steadily closer to reaching 90 percent double vaccinated, Covid-19 modeller Shaun Hendy says the 90 percent target could still mean spending about three quarters of next year in the ‘Red’ traffic light setting. But he says vaccinating children would help.
